he Finance Ministry holds the negative growth in exports coupled with failure to check a rise in machinery imports under China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C) as the root cause of the widening trade account deOicit, a major component of the current account deOicit. Moreover, the reason for the rise in deOicit is also
partly attributed to the failure in implementation of October 16, 2017 decision to levy regulatory duty on 731 import items, designed to meet the Oinancial requirements of the export incentive package. The State Bank of Pakistan (Thursday) reported $12.4 billion current account deOicit of Pakistan in nine months of Oinancial year 2017-18. During the same period in 2016-17, the current account deOicit was only $8.35 billion. While commenting on the widening of current account deOicit, an ofOicial source at Finance Ministry
